Lonely Sunday Drives – Day 256, Never Give Up On Your Dreamz

The lonely road.
Our spirits were never built for it,
But our mind and flesh adapt for each bump we drive over as a means of survival,
Unless we wish to die.
I get it…
How disappointing it is to wake up with no one by your side.
How our lips ache for another’s before laying our heads down at night.
How silence becomes too silent,
As the lightbulb in the room makes itself heard until you scratch at the past long enough to cry.
But,
All in due time.
Sometimes,
God seperates us from our innocent desires to get back on track a life we’ve neglected over guilt we refuse to face.
All because of how deserving we shouldn’t feel until,
Our wounds are no longer bleeding on the hearts of others…
